About the Vermont CDL unloading students test
Unloading is where students are most exposed, and this unloading students test focuses on keeping that moment as safe as possible. Expect questions on releasing students only once the bus is fully stopped and lights are active, watching for any child who crosses in front rather than walking away from the bus, and keeping the stop arm and warning lights on until every student is clearly out of danger.
Other items cover managing multiple students exiting at once, coordinating mirror checks with the physical release of students, and knowing when it is safe to close the door and pull away from a Vermont stop.
